The cue is three piece. The front two pieces are radically light, and the back piece adds weight. This makes the cue very versatile.
Long Carry Shot
I showed this shot to show how nicely the ball carries and still is pretty accurate. This is shot with the full length cue (47 1/2"). It's about as easy to aim as any other jacked up shot because you don't have to elevate too much. This cue is easier to aim than typical 40" jump cues.

Side Pocket Short Jumps
The cue excels at these shots. I'm still working with the cue but these shots are not very difficult to control. This is shot full length. I'm shooting some of them with a jump draw stroke.

Dart Stroke, Elevated Bridge
Taking the butt section off, this thing is amazing. It takes some practice but these little pop flys are a kick to shoot!
